Ingredients List
Main Components:
- 1 pound ground beef (80/20 blend) – The perfect fat content for juicy flavor (substitute: ground turkey, Italian sausage, or plant-based ground meat)
- 12 oz lasagna noodles, broken into bite-sized pieces – Creates those beloved pasta layers (substitute: penne, rigatoni, or gluten-free pasta)
- 1 jar (24 oz) marinara sauce – Rich, herb-infused base (substitute: homemade tomato sauce or arrabbiata for heat)
- 2 cups ricotta cheese – Creamy, luscious texture (substitute: cottage cheese or cashew ricotta for dairy-free)
- 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ese, divided – That essential cheese pull (substitute: provolone or dairy-free mozzarella)
- 1/2 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ese – Sharp, nutty finish (substitute: Pecorino Romano or nutritional yeast)
Aromatics & Seasonings:
- 1 medium yellow onion, diced – Sweet foundation flavor
- 4 cloves garlic, minced – Fragrant depth
- 2 tablespoons olive oil – For sautéing perfection
- 2 teaspoons Italian seasoning – Herb blend magic
- 1 teaspoon dried basil – Classic Italian touch
- 1/2 teaspoon red pepper flakes – Optional gentle heat
- Salt and black pepper to taste – Essential seasoning balance
- 2 cups beef or vegetable broth – Cooking liquid for pasta
- Fresh parsley for garnish – Bright, fresh finish

Step-by-Step Instructions
Step 1: Prepare Your Mise en Place
Heat your large, deep skillet or Dutch oven over medium-high heat. While it warms, dice your onion, mince your garlic, and break your lasagna noodles into roughly 2-inch pieces. This stovetop lasagna dinner moves quickly once you start, so having everything ready ensures smooth cooking.
Step 2: Build the Flavor Foundation
Add olive oil to your heated skillet, then sauté the diced onion for 3-4 minutes until translucent and fragrant. The key here is achieving that golden edge without browning – this creates the sweet base that elevates your comfort food lasagna recipe beyond ordinary.
Step 3: Brown the Ground Beef
Add the ground beef to the skillet, breaking it apart with a wooden spoon. Cook for 5-7 minutes until beautifully browned and no pink remains. The Maillard reaction happening here is crucial for developing deep, savory flavors that make this easy skillet lasagna taste like it simmered for hours.
Step 4: Add Aromatics and Seasonings
Stir in the minced garlic, Italian seasoning, dried basil, and red pepper flakes. Cook for another minute until the garlic becomes fragrant. This step infuses the meat with those classic Italian flavors that make this quick lasagna with ground beef so satisfying.
Step 5: Create the Sauce Base
Pour in the marinara sauce and beef broth, stirring to combine. Bring the mixture to a gentle boil, then add the broken lasagna noodles. Ensure the pasta is mostly submerged in the liquid – this is where the magic happens as the noodles absorb all those incredible flavors.
Step 6: Simmer to Perfection
Reduce heat to medium-low, cover, and simmer for 15-18 minutes, stirring occasionally to prevent sticking. The pasta should be tender and have absorbed most of the liquid, creating that signature lasagna consistency we all crave.
Step 7: Add the Cheese Layers
Remove from heat and immediately stir in the ricotta cheese and half of the mozzarella. The residual heat will melt the cheeses into creamy perfection. Top with the remaining mozzarella and all of the Parmesan cheese.
Step 8: Final Cheese Melt
Cover the skillet for 2-3 minutes to allow the top cheese layer to melt beautifully. For extra golden cheese on top, place under the broiler for 1-2 minutes, watching carefully to prevent burning.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Overcooking the Pasta
The Problem: Mushy, overcooked noodles that fall apart The Solution: Test pasta doneness at 15 minutes – it should be slightly firm as it continues cooking off heat
Insufficient Liquid
The Problem: Pasta doesn’t cook evenly and sticks to the pan The Solution: Ensure noodles are 80% submerged in liquid; add more broth if needed during cooking
Skipping the Resting Time
The Problem: Runny consistency that doesn’t hold together The Solution: Let the skillet rest for 5 minutes after cooking to allow starches to thicken the sauce
Using Low-Quality Cheese
The Problem: Poor melting and grainy texture The Solution: Invest in good-quality, freshly grated cheese – pre-shredded varieties contain anti-caking agents that affect melting
Rushing the Browning Process
The Problem: Gray, steamed meat instead of flavorful browned beef The Solution: Don’t overcrowd the pan, and resist stirring too frequently during browning
Storing Tips for the Recipe
Refrigerator Storage:
Store cooled leftovers in airtight containers for up to 4 days. The flavors actually improve after a day as the seasonings meld together. Reheat individual portions in the microwave with a splash of water to prevent drying out.
Freezer Storage:
This one-pan lasagna dinner freezes beautifully for up to 3 months. Portion into family-sized containers or individual servings for convenient meal planning.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before reheating.
Meal Prep Strategy:
Prepare the recipe through step 6, then store in the refrigerator for up to 2 days before adding cheese and finishing. This makes weeknight dinners even faster – just add cheese and heat through.
Reheating Best Practices:
Add 2-3 tablespoons of water or broth when reheating to restore moisture. Cover while reheating to prevent cheese from becoming rubbery. For best results, reheat in the oven at 350°F for 15-20 minutes.
